Soccer-Cagliari keeper Olsen banned for four matches for brawl

MILAN, Nov 26 (Reuters) - Cagliari goalkeeper Robin Olsen has been banned for four matches for brawling with Lecce forward Gianluca Lapadula, who himself has been suspended for two games, Serie A's disciplinary tribunal said on Tuesday.

The trouble flared in Monday's match when Lapadula converted an 83rd-minute penalty to cut Cagliari's lead to 2-1 and then rushed to grab the ball out of the net.

Sweden international Olsen got there first and hoofed the ball away, prompting an angry remonstration from Lapadula.

Olsen then shoved Lapadula with his shoulder, Lapadula appeared to headbutt Olsen on the chin and then Olsen pushed Lapadula to the ground before also falling over, clutching his face. Both players were sent off.

Serie A's disciplinary tribunal said that Olsen also insulted the fourth official as he left the field. Lecce later grabbed an equaliser and the game ended 2-2.
